What was order 9066 and how did it affect the japanese americans?

Answers

Answer 1
Answer: Order 9066 was a World War 2 policy that had long term consequences for the Japanese Americans. The order allowed the Army to "evacuate" anyone that they thought was a threat to National Security.

It affected the Japanese Americans severely. The order forced more than 120,000 Japanese to relocate. They were relocated to 1 of the 10 internment camps  around the U.S.  (Internment = putting someone into some sort of prison..) They put the Japanese into these camps in fear that they were loyal to Japan.

Why did the mujahedeen receive US support even though they were against some American ideals?

Answers

Because the Mujahideen were fighting against the common enermy of the US; the Soviet Union. Because this was the case, it wasn't hard for the US to support them and supply them with various things. Because they detested the Soviet Union so much, they were willing to side with them in this case.

Many labor unions formed during the late 19th and early 20th centuries because — recent immigrants had taken the highest paying jobs. industrial leaders wanted workers to gain control of the factories. poor working conditions had resulted in many premature deaths. reformist governments required factories to form working organizations.

Answers

The correct answer is C) poor working conditions had resulted in many premature deaths.

Many labor unions formed during the late 19th and early 20th centuries because poor working conditions had resulted in many premature deaths.

That was an important reason, among others, for workers to organize and join forces creation labor unions during the 1800s and 1900s.

For instance, during the Gilded Age, many businesses men, and investors amassed great fortunes at the expense of the workers. These wealthy owners exploited workers. They had big and profitable companies exploiting the workers.

These workers spend long hours in the fabrics working under unhealthy conditions, with no ventilation and earned low salaries.
